No, there is no direct bus from Edmonton station to Putney station. However, there are services departing from Edmonton Green Bus Station and arriving at Putney Station via Dean Street / Chinatown.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 1h 48m.
No, there is no direct train from Edmonton to Putney. However, there are services departing from Edmonton Green and arriving at Putney via Seven Sisters station and Vauxhall.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 46 min.
The distance between Edmonton and Putney is 17 miles. The road distance is 18.6 miles.
The best way to get from Edmonton to Putney without a car is to train and subway which takes 46 min and costs £8 - £13.
It takes approximately 46 min to get from Edmonton to Putney, including transfers.
